With this connection flange, the filter bag is inserted into a wide guide of the vacuum cleaner housing. As a result of the wide guidance, the connecting flange assumes an inclined position in which its inlet opening does not abut the suction nozzle provided on the vacuum cleaner housing. The connection flange is pressed against the suction nozzle when the dust chamber cover is closed. For this purpose, a pressure stop is provided on the cover, which, when the cover is closed, strikes with its oblique leading edge on a nose formed on the rigid connection flange and thereby swivels the connection flange into its operating position, in which the inlet opening then lies tightly against the suction nozzle.

Hierdurch wird von der Gegenschräge eine Andrückkraft auf die Halteplatte ausgeübt, die diese sicher in Anlage an dem Saugstutzen hält.The object is achieved according to the invention in that a continuous, arc-shaped transition to a counter slope is provided on the cover to the slope, on which the upper boundary edge is supported when the cover is closed. When the lid is closed, the bevel meets the upper boundary edge of the holding plate. The slope has such an inclination that when the lid is closed further it slides over the boundary edge and thereby kinks the strip towards the dust space. As a result of the continuous, arched transition, the boundary edge can slide to counter-slopes without the risk of premature snagging. The counter-chamfers are preferably designed in their position and in their steepness so that the upper boundary edge does not slide further along this when the lid is completely closed due to the steepness of the counter-chamfers, but remains in its supported position by self-locking on the counter-chamfers. As a result, a pressure force is exerted by the counter bevel on the holding plate, which holds it securely in contact with the suction nozzle.

If the holding plate is inadvertently inserted into the guide on only one side, this results in the holding plate being slightly inclined relative to its correct position of use. As a result, the upper boundary edge meets the bevels of the two laterally spaced ribs at different points, so that the strip cannot be bent and the lid cannot be closed.

The filter bag 3 is connected to a rigid holding plate 4, which is inserted into a guide 5 provided on the vacuum cleaner housing 1. The holding plate 4 has an inlet opening 6 with which it bears against a suction nozzle 7 provided on the vacuum cleaner housing 1.

The ribs 11 have a recess 14 delimited by a bevel 12 and a counter bevel 13. The recess 14 is arranged such that its bevel 12 strikes the upper boundary edge 8 of the holding plate 4 when the cover 10 is closed. The slope of the bevel 12 is dimensioned such that it is closed when the cover 10 is closed further Upper boundary edge 8 slides away and thereby the strip delimited by the crease 9 folds towards the dust space. In the further course of closing the cover 10, the upper boundary edge finally meets the counter bevels 13, the steepness of which is selected so that the boundary edge jams against the counter bevel 13 and thus bears against the latter when the cover 10 is closed. As a result, a pressure force is exerted on the holding plate 4 in the direction of the suction nozzle 7, so that the holding plate 4 lies securely on the suction nozzle 7.

If the kink groove is provided with holes 15 in the manner of a perforation, then this is facilitated by the bending of the strip delimited by the kink groove 9 without reducing the stiffness of the strip which is necessary for pressing on the holding plate 4.

Vacuum cleaner with a filter bag (3) inserted in the dust chamber, said bag having a rigid retaining plate (4) which is introduced into a guideway (5) provided on the vacuum cleaner casing and abuts a suction connection (7) opening into the dust chamber, and on this retaining plate a groove (9) is also formed, at a distance to the limiting edge (8) which is at the top in the operating position, in which vacuum cleaner the upper limiting edge (8) of the retaining plate (4) projects into the pivot sweep of a curve (12) provided on the cover (10) closing the dust chamber, sliding over the limiting edge (8) when the cover (10) is dosed and bending the strip limited by the curved groove (9) round towards the dust chamber, caracterised in that on the cover (10) connected to the curve (12) there is provided a continuous arcuate transfer point to a counter-curve on which the upper limiting edge (8) is supported when the cover (10) is closed.
2. Vacuum cleaner according to claim 1, characterised in that on the cover (10) there are provided two ribs (11) laterally spaced from each other and containing the curve (12) and counter-curve (13).
3. Vacuum cleaner according to claim 1 or 2, characterised in that the groove (9) is ridged or curved and the ridge or apex of the arc faces the inlet aperture (6) of the retaining plate (4).
4. Vacuum cleaner according to claim 3, characterised in that the curved groove (9) is provided with apertures (15) like a kind of perforation.
